Well I was joking about the Lego Maniac comment. But my take on this song is this: Los Angelas, Hollywood, etc are all the epicenter of America for materialism and the loss of what should be meaningful. Hence, fret for your latte and fret for your hairpiece, fret for you pilot and fret for your prozac, etc. All these fucking materialistic objects. It's like the little boy or girl in those sweet 16 shows on MTV where all they know about life is getting everything they want, my way right away and the world just doens't work that way. They are so out of touch with reality that they become careless and nieve to the world. A bad day for them is having to wait an extra day for that personally engraved diamond necklace they wanted and it's like the end of the world for them. They're oblivious to the rest of the world's suffering. Maynard's view in my opinion is that we need to flush it all away. all these bullshit ideals and go back to the basics where the world and the people in it are important, the earth's health as well as our own is important, quit spending so much fucking money to fund a worthless war and feed our poor, create jobs for them. The world is all about the next man's greed. What ever happened to family, helping an elderly woman across the street, maybe assisting a young child to learn something he's having difficulty with in school. In addition, he's referencing the end of days (Nostadaumus, Mayan Doomsday, etc) where one day something big is going to happen and the world will be FORCED to work together to get through it. It's almost a necessary evil which is why he's praying for tidal waves, praying for riot, praying for meteor showers and tidal waves. Because that's the only thing that will make everybody open up their fucking eyes and realize once again what is truly important. Picture two men outside in a fistfight in New York, it's 9-11-01 and they're hating each others guts because one man got a job the other had applied for (or something petty as such) and then suddenly the planes crash into the World Trade Center, next thing you know, they forget all about what they were fighting for and their motive now becomes keeping each other alive. Afterwards they forgive everything, they hug and they are again brothers of the human race. It will be first huge step in evolution because a catastrophic event as the doomsday times will again force mankind to set aside their differences and work together in order to survive, in retrospect...they will wonder what we were all fighting over in the first place to begin with.
